Software Company Bonds Drop as Investors’ AI Worries Mount
Investors are souring on the bonds of software companies that service industries ranging from automotive to finance as fast-paced artificial intelligence innovations threaten to upend their business models.
Prices on Rackspace Technology Global Inc., McAfee, ION Platform Investment Group and CDK Global’s debt were tumbling this week. ION Platform’s euro-denominated bonds notched their steepest drop on record Wednesday, sending prices to the lowest since being issued in October, while the financial data and software company’s dollar notes due in 2032 lost as much as 4.25 cents on the dollar to trade around 87 cents, according to Bloomberg-compiled pricing.
